Meaning of THROB in English

noun a beat, or strong pulsation, as of the heart and arteries; a violent beating; a papitation:.

2. throb ·vi to beat, or pulsate, with more than usual force or rapidity; to beat in consequence of agitation; to palpitate;

— said of the heart, pulse, ·etc.

Webster English vocab.      Английский словарь Webster.